| Title | Frank Ford Photograph Collection Finding Aid |
| Abstract | The collection's 117 developed photographs were taken around the turn of the 20th century by local amateur photographer, Frank S. Ford. They include photographs which detail local events as well as rural, pastoral, and human interest views taken with an aesthetic eye. Few of the photographs were positively identified and dated. An additional five prints were later made from the collection's 22 undeveloped glass negatives. The collection contains 17 negatives without prints.
Collection was donated by Berenice Ford, daughter of Frank S. Ford in 1980. The finding aid includes a listing and description of each photograph as well as a general description. |
